YouTube is a vast well of content creators that companies like Netflix have already started tapping into, and in an effort to increase interest in its new premium subscription service, YouTube has finally decided to do the same. The company announced on Wednesday that three movies and one show will premier on YouTube Red on February 10th, which should be the beginning of a new stream of exclusive and original content from popular YouTubers. It can be argued that the content is far more niche than the original content on Amazon and Netflix, but regardless, YouTube’s entrance into the premium video-streaming market should still make the aforementioned companies a bit worried.
